The module's surface has churned across consecutive releases (`flushBoundary`, `createSSRCache`, `createSSRMetrics`, `createEdgeHandler` landed in 1.11.0; cache-aware `renderToResponse` and multi-chunk `renderToStream` evolved again by 1.14.0). There is no published checklist for what would move `ssr` out of Experimental, so adopters have no signal for when it is safe to depend on.\n\n**Proposed solution**\nDefine and publish concrete exit criteria for `ssr`, then freeze the public API for at least one full minor cycle to demonstrate stability. Criteria should cover: (a) a frozen, documented export surface; (b) a stated minimum test-coverage bar including streaming, suspense streaming, island hydration, and edge-handler paths; (c) resolution of the dependent capability gaps tracked in tickets #128, #129, and #130; (d) a documented SSR support matrix per runtime (Node ≥ 24, Bun, Deno, edge). This ticket is the tracking issue; #128–#130 are the substantive prerequisites.\n\n**Possible API or UX shape**\nNo new public API is required for the freeze itself. The deliverable is a \"Stability\" subsection in the SSR guide:\n\n```\n## Stability: targeting Stable in 1.15.0\nExit criteria:\n- [ ] Public exports frozen for one minor (no additive breaking changes)\n- [ ] Directive parity resolved or boundary documented (#128)\n- [ ] Resumability model finalized (#129)\n- [ ] Hydration-mismatch handling productionized (#130)\n- [ ] Per-runtime support matrix published\nFrozen surface: renderToString, renderToStream, renderToStreamSuspense, defer,\nrenderToResponse, createSSRCache, createSSRMetrics, createEdgeHandler,\nhydrateOnVisible|Idle|Interaction|Media, createResumableState\n```\n\n**Alternatives considered**\nLeaving `ssr` Experimental indefinitely while it accretes features — rejected because the competitive frameworks (SvelteKit, Nuxt, React 19 SSR) all offer production-grade SSR, and an Experimental label is the single biggest blocker to bQuery being evaluated for real apps. Promoting without a freeze period — rejected because it would violate the module's own semver promise.\n\n**Relevant area**\n`ssr`\n\n**Additional context**\nThe SSR guide currently lists `renderToString` support for only `bq-text, bq-html, bq-if, bq-show, bq-for, bq-class, bq-style, bq-bind:*`, and `createResumableState()` is described as \"a tiny key/value collector\" — both are tracked as prerequisites below.
